240 發(fā)簡信
IP屬地:黑龍江
  • 240
    說一下View繪制流程

    1圃验、View是如何被添加到屏幕窗口上 上代碼: 這是寫了一千遍的代碼觉吭,通過setContentView將xml布局添加到Activity中,具體怎么添加的岖沛?跟進(jìn)去: 調(diào)用Wi...

  • 觀察者模式

    什么是觀察者模式? 概念:定義對象間一種一對多的依賴關(guān)系搭独,使得每當(dāng)一個對象改變狀態(tài)婴削,則所有依賴于它的對象都會得到通知并被自動更新。 說白了就是一個或多個觀察者同時可以觀察一個...

  • 單例模式

    什么是單例牙肝? 概念:確保某一個類只有一個實(shí)例唉俗,而且自行實(shí)例化并向整個系統(tǒng)提供這個實(shí)例。 為什么要用單例配椭? 許多時候整個系統(tǒng)只需要擁有一個全局對象虫溜,這樣有利于我們協(xié)調(diào)系統(tǒng)的整體...

  • 240
    希爾排序

    希爾排序是插入排序的一種優(yōu)化,極端情況下股缸,插入排序的數(shù)據(jù)交換次數(shù)非常多衡楞,性能差;希爾排序是取間隔較遠(yuǎn)的數(shù)據(jù)進(jìn)行插入排序敦姻,這樣數(shù)組會變得相對有序瘾境,最后再進(jìn)行一次完整插入排序;這...

  • 插入排序

    插入排序類似于我怕們平時玩的撲克牌镰惦,每次從牌堆摸一張牌放入手中迷守,依次和手上的牌比大小,插入合適的位置旺入;時間復(fù)雜度O(n^2)盒犹。 描述: 1、每次從數(shù)組中取一個目標(biāo)元素,向左掃...

  • 歸并排序

    歸并排序和快速排序類似也是采用分治法的一種排序急膀,時間復(fù)雜度O(nlog2n)沮协,但它是犧牲空間換時間的方式,過程中多次創(chuàng)建新數(shù)組卓嫂,所以很消耗內(nèi)存慷暂。 描述: 1、首先將待排序數(shù)組...

  • 快速排序

    快速排序是效率比較高的排序方式晨雳,采用分治法思想行瑞,將規(guī)模較大的問題分解成規(guī)模較小的子問題,它的時間復(fù)雜度O(nlog2n)餐禁。 描述: 1血久、選定第一個值為基準(zhǔn)值,在數(shù)組兩端設(shè)置一...

  • 堆排序

    堆排序是指利用堆這種數(shù)據(jù)結(jié)構(gòu)所設(shè)計(jì)的一種排序算法帮非。堆是一個近似完全二叉樹的結(jié)構(gòu)氧吐,并同時滿足堆積的性質(zhì):即子結(jié)點(diǎn)的鍵值或索引總是小于(或者大于)它的父節(jié)點(diǎn)。 描述: 1末盔、用數(shù)組...

  • 選擇排序

    選擇排序和冒泡排序類似筑舅,窮舉法,時間復(fù)雜度O(n^2)陨舱。 描述: 1翠拣、記錄第一個元素作為最小元素2、和后面的元素比大小游盲,遇到比當(dāng)前最小元素還小的元素記錄下標(biāo)3误墓、完成一輪對比操...

亚洲A日韩AV无卡,小受高潮白浆痉挛av免费观看,成人AV无码久久久久不卡网站,国产AV日韩精品